About the Role

As Natera expands its international footprint, we are seeking a dynamic Oncology Marketing Director to build and lead our commercial oncology strategy in Japan. **Position Summary:** The Oncology Marketing Director, Japan, will be responsible for driving Natera’s commercial oncology strategy and marketing execution in one of the most critical global markets. This role will lead the localization, launch, and growth of Signatera™ and future oncology products in Japan, working at the intersection of innovation, science, and market need. This individual will also lead patient-centered initiatives, including public awareness campaigns and partnerships with advocacy organizations, to increase education around cancer recurrence monitoring and the benefits of personalized testing. **Key Responsibilities:** **Strategic Marketing Leadership** • Develop and execute Natera’s oncology marketing strategy for Japan, aligned with global objectives and tailored to local market dynamics. • Drive go-to-market planning and execution for Signatera™ and other oncology solutions, including pricing, positioning, segmentation, and messaging. • Manage brand planning, forecasting, and marketing investment decisions to drive adoption and revenue growth. **Market Development & Education** • Partner with Medical Affairs and Sales to educate clinicians, oncologists, and KOLs on the clinical utility and value proposition of Signatera™. • Build awareness and demand through omni-channel campaigns, peer-to-peer education, and conference participation. **Patient Education & Advocacy Engagement** • Lead the design and implementation of patient education initiatives, ensuring patients and caregivers understand the role of ctDNA testing in cancer care. • Establish and manage partnerships with patient advocacy groups and cancer support organizations to develop co-branded materials, host educational events, and improve outreach. • Develop and execute public awareness campaigns to increase understanding of cancer recurrence monitoring and non-invasive testing options. • Ensure all patient-facing materials meet ethical and regulatory standards in Japan. **Launch Readiness & Execution** • Drive launch readiness activities including market research, field force enablement, KOL engagement, and public affairs support. • Coordinate closely with Market Access and HEOR teams to support patient access and reimbursement pathways. **Cross-Functional Collaboration** • Act as the voice of the Japanese market in global marketing and product discussions. • Coordinate closely with global marketing, regulatory affairs, market access, medical affairs, and commercial operations. **Team & Partner Management** • Manage external vendors and agencies to deliver impactful campaigns and programs. • Recruit and lead a local marketing team as business operations scale. **Qualifications:** • Bachelor’s degree in business, life sciences, or related field required; MBA or advanced degree preferred. • 10+ years of progressive marketing experience in life sciences or diagnostics, with at least 5 years in oncology within Japan. • Demonstrated success in launching innovative healthcare products and leading patient-centric campaigns. • Strong understanding of the Japanese oncology and diagnostics ecosystem, including KOLs, patient organizations, and regulatory landscape. • Business-level English and fluent Japanese required. **Preferred Attributes:** • Experience in molecular diagnostics, patient advocacy relations, or public health communications. • Strong storytelling and brand positioning capabilities with a focus on both clinicians and patients. • Passionate about precision oncology and empowering patients through education. • Entrepreneurial mindset with ability to work in a fast-paced, evolving environment.
